Can you play media from a USB on PS4?
Your PS4™ system can play music files from a USB storage device. ... To play all of the music in the folder, highlight the folder, press the OPTIONS button, and then select [Play]. FAT and exFAT formatted USB storage devices are supported.
How do I install Media Player on PS4?
Set up PS4 Media Player
You'll need to download the Media Player from PlayStation™Store before you can play content and view your photos. Select Media Player from the content area or Library, and then select Download from the screen that appears.
How do I use external media on PS4?
For Playing External Media Files:
- Download “PS4 Media Player” from the PlayStation Store (there will be an icon on your PS4's home screen so you don't have to search through the Store catalog), and let it install.
- Connect your external hard drive to PS4 via USB port.
- Load up the newly-installed PS4 Media Player.

What format does PS4 media player support?
Using the onboard media player you can use your PS4 to play video files in the MKV, AVI, MP4 and MP2 TS formats. Bear in mind that your video files will also need to be using the correct codecs for picture and sound.
How do I get my PS4 to recognize my USB?
Connect the USB, go to [Sound/Devices] > [Stop Using Extended Storage] on the quick menu and then reconnect it. Make sure you reconnect it securely. Make sure the storage device is FAT or exFAT formatted. When trying to update PS4 system software via a USB storage device.

Can a PC read a PS4 hard drive?
Long Answer: When you connect your PS4 hard drive to your PC, your PC won't be able to read the hard drive because of encryption and other features ment to protect the PS4 content (mainly game data) from illegally getting copied. So it's just no use trying to do that.

Can you connect hard drive to PS4?
You can use any external HDD that has a USB 3.0 connection. The PS4 and PS4 Pro will address up to 8 TB of storage. ... Also, the external drive cannot be connected to the console through a USB hub, it must be directly connected to one of the USB ports on the PS4 or PS4 Pro.
